2. Modular Architecture for Future-Proofing
Challenge: AI technologies evolve rapidly, and businesses need solutions that adapt rather than require complete rebuilds.
Our Approach: Every solution is built on modular, API-first architecture that enables seamless integration of new AI capabilities as they emerge.
Architecture Principles:
- Microservices design enabling independent scaling and updates
- API-first development facilitating easy integration with existing systems
- Cloud-native deployment providing scalability and reliability
- Model versioning allowing safe AI model updates without downtime
Technical Benefits:
- Zero-downtime updates for AI model improvements
- Horizontal scaling to handle growing data volumes
- Easy integration with third-party tools and platforms
- Future-ready infrastructure for emerging AI technologies

Case Study 1: Legal Document Processing for Mid-Size Law Firm
Challenge: Manual contract review taking 40+ hours per week, creating bottlenecks and increasing error rates.
Solution: Deployed our Document Intelligence Suite with custom legal clause extraction models.
Results:
- 75% reduction in document review time
- 95% accuracy in clause identification
- $200K annual savings in paralegal costs
- 3-week implementation from start to production
Key Success Factors:
- Pre-built legal AI accelerators reduced development time
- Iterative feedback from legal team ensured accuracy
- Seamless integration with existing document management system

Case Study 3: Predictive Maintenance for Manufacturing Company
Challenge: Unplanned equipment downtime costing $50K per incident, with limited visibility into equipment health.
Solution: Deployed IoT sensors with our Operational Intelligence Tools for predictive maintenance.
Results:
- 80% reduction in unplanned downtime
- $500K annual savings from prevented equipment failures
- 30% increase in overall equipment effectiveness (OEE)
- 6-week implementation including sensor installation
Key Success Factors:
- Pre-built manufacturing accelerators provided immediate value
- Modular architecture enabled phased rollout across equipment types
- Real-time monitoring dashboard improved operational visibility
